#651bd6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#651bd6 is composed of 39.6% red, 10.6%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 263.7 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 47.3%. #651bd6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ca36ff with #0000ad.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#651bd6 color description : Strong violet.
#651bd6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#651bd6 has RGB values of R:101, G:27,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 6626262.
